> Currently there is no single API method available in Stratos Manager to retrieve the load balancer IP addresses of a given service subscription. Rather we need to make two service call to retrieve this:
> 1. Get subscription lb cluster id of a service subscription: /cartridge/info/{subscriptionAlias}
> 2. Get load balancer cluster: /cluster/clusterId/{clusterId}
> Idea of this improvement is to introduce a single method in Stratos API to do this.
